Logitech M170 First Impressions

A few days ago, I bought this Logitech M170 Wireless Mouse for ₱550.00 from a computer store here in Cebu. I needed a mouse because—surprise, surprise—not all tasks can be done with a trackpad nor trackpoint. I bought the Logitech M170 without anything in mind; the computer store happened to have it among their wireless mice and I just went with it.
What stood out to me is the size of the mouse. It’s smaller than I anticipated. The Logitech M170 left me wanting more size, especially the need for my palm to rest properly. It could be said that its small build is a pro rather than a con because it’s easy to stash, especially when travelling.
A lot about this mouse is non-offensive. I appreciate the on/off switch, I’ll say that. The design is fine, scrolling is fine, clicking is fine. I will say however, that the sensitivity is at least non-offensive and is mostly adequate.
Overall, it’s an OK wireless mouse on a budget. The Logitech M170 gets out of the way and the gets job done fine. I could see why people would buy one, but I could also see why they wouldn’t.
